Thankfully, there’s an abundance of opportunities when it comes to finding chemistry lessons, courses, and resources in your local area of Birmingham. Firstly, the city is home to plenty of educational institutions that are specifically geared towards A-Level chemistry. Notable among them are the various sixth form colleges and secondary schools in Birmingham, many of which have a strong focus on A-level sciences, including chemistry. However, if you’d prefer to study under a more flexible learning schedule or cannot attend your lessons in person, you can also find tons of online platforms on the web offering A level chemistry related courses - such as Khan Academy, Coursera, and Udemy. Or, if you’re looking for a more personalised one to one tuition, platforms like Tutor hunt, Preply and Tutorful are home to hundreds of qualified chemistry tutors. Lastly, if you’re on the hunt for Chemistry resources, make sure to check out websites like Chemguide and the Student Room. Here you can find a wealth of information, including study notes, past paper questions, and interactive forums where you can ask other students questions and share your own unique insights.
